Acrylic does have an odour during application, but it is generally mild and usually dissipates within a short period of time.
It may. However, most factory warranties do not cover scratching, wear and abrasion. If your floor has reached this stage, your best option is to protect it. Many factory finishes, like acrylic, will eventually wear out. You can most closely achieve that factory finish by applying a thin coat of acrylic. Refer to the manufacturer’s warranty.
After tile and grout is cleaned, you may notice a faint scent. The amount of time it takes for the odour to dissipate is usually within an hour but varies based on air circulation, heat and humidity
